Interesting fact:

Saint Nicholas was a real saint in the Roman Empire during the 4th century and was known as the patron saint of children and needy people. His secret gift-giving preceded him, as the legend of Saint Nick grew into today’s Santa Claus. Saint Nick, or Santa Claus, was first derived by the Dutch’s holiday figure “Sinterklaas”.
